Bakulahia

Bakulahia is a village located in Mainatanr subdivision of Pashchim Champaran district in Bihar, India. It is situated 31km away from sub-district headquarter Mainatanr (tehsildar office) and 65km away from district headquarter Bettiah. As per 2009 stats, Chowhata is the gram panchayat of Bakulahia village.

About Bakulahia

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Bakulahia is 216505. The village spans a total geographical area of 188 hectares. Narkatiyaganj is nearest town to Bakulahia village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 31km away.

Population of Bakulahia

Below is a concise population overview of Bakulahia as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.

ParticularsTotalMaleFemale
Total Population 1,085 556 529
Child Population (0–6 yrs) 219 115 104
Scheduled Castes (SC) 201 98 103
Scheduled Tribes (ST) 103 54 49
Literate Population 339 200 139
Illiterate Population 746 356 390

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Bakulahia village:

  • The total population of Bakulahia village is around 1,085, including approximately 556 males and 529 females, with a sex ratio of 951 females per 1,000 males.
  • There are about 219 children aged 0–6 years in Bakulahia village, reflecting the young population in the village.
  • Bakulahia village has 201 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C) and 103 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
  • The literacy rate of Bakulahia village is about 31.24%, with male literacy at 35.97% and female literacy at 26.28%.
  • There are around 188 households in Bakulahia village.

Connectivity of Bakulahia

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Bakulahia. As per the 2011 stats, Bakulahia had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within 10+ km distance
Private Bus Service Available within 10+ km distance
Railway Station Available within <5 km distance
